我将现有的 roundcube 安装从一个 Debian wheezy 系统复制到另一个 Debian wheezy。但是我在日志中不断收到以下错误,并且页面加载为空白:
DB 错误:配置错误。不支持的数据库驱动程序:roundcube
该数据库是 Mysql,可以使用给定主机的凭据访问。
知道是什么原因导致了这个错误吗?
答案1
您的数据库连接器字符串很可能有问题。检查您的 Roundcube 安装目录。在您的配置目录中,您应该有一个config.inc.php
文件。
在此检查您的数据库连接字符串:$config['db_dsnw']
例如,对于 MySQL 来说,这可能是:
$config['db_dsnw'] = 'mysql://dbuser:dbpassword@localhost/dbname';
答案2
检查文件内部/etc/dbconfig-common/roundcube.conf
是否已将此变量设置为 mysql
dbc_dbtype='mysql'